Open Finance, an extension of Open Banking, allows for the secure sharing of a broader range of financial data with third-party providers, with the consumer’s explicit consent. This includes information on investments, insurance, mortgages, and pensions, beyond just traditional bank account details. The goal is to empower individuals with greater control over their financial lives, enabling personalized services and innovative financial solutions.

Furthermore, the regulatory environment in Poland, particularly the implementation of PSD2 (Payment Services Directive 2), has played a crucial role in driving the adoption of Open Finance. PSD2 mandates banks to provide secure APIs, allowing third-party providers to access customer account information with their consent. This has created a level playing field, encouraging innovation and competition in the financial services industry.
